During the last couple of weeks, different BC MBA clubs have organized fantastic external speakers and events for the student BC community. The Marketing and the Sports Club organized "Leadership 101 within College Athletics", which was an interesting panel between several people in the sports industry. Speakers included Gene DeFilippo, Athletics Director of BC, Lou Imbriano, CEO of TrinityOne, and Mark Lev, Vice President of Fenway Sports Group. They all commented about their experiences in different stages of their careers and shared how to succeed in the world of sports.
On the other hand, in the same week, Graduate Women in Business Club and the Council for Women of Boston College put together another panel presenting 6 terrific women who talked to us about their lives in "Women's Perspective from the Top". The room was full of professional women and students from BC, who laughed at some of these women's anecdotes and experiences. We all paid attention to their very different stories about being at the top of their professions. Elizabeth Pomfret, Chair of the Department of Transplantation and Hepatobiliary Diseases in Lahey Clinic, talked about her experience in the medical field, while Pamela Civins, Executive Director of Boston Partners in Education, shared how the education world shaped her life.
